In early September, the HUD Newark Office's Community Planning and Development (CPD) Division held its All Grantee meeting in Kenilworth, NJ. Over 180 individuals attended, representing a cross-section of grant recipients. Newark Office Director Maria Maio-Messano gave welcoming remarks, along with Union County Freeholder Chairman Christopher Hudak and County Manager Alfred Faella. HUD Newark Office staff discussed environmental review requirements for Continuum of Care grantees; updates to the Emergency Solutions Grant (ESG) program; coordinating homeless needs in the Consolidated Planning process; record-keeping requirements; and how to conduct a survey to challenge new Low-Moderate Income Block Group Data.
